Handover — Audit-Log Viewer (Vaultline)

State: filters work, export to CSV is stubbed. Retention queries hit the replica only. Known gap: redaction rules aren't applied in the diff view — flagged, not fixed. Access requires the `auditor` role; no exceptions granted yet. All review questions and access requests during the transition should go to:

signatory, yahog-badug: Quenix Ulaael

Night-shift staff: Floor 4 of the Tellhaven Building opens this week. After 21:00, access is via the rear stairwell only; the lifts are locked out overnight during the settling period. Complete a walk-through of the new floor once per shift and log it. The stairwell keypad accepts the code below.

badge for yahop-fawep: bdg-XBKXI-68071

Leadership Review Briefing — Q3 Cash-Flow Forecast

Heads of department: Q3 operating cash flow is forecast at 4.2M, down 8% on Q2 due to the Selworth inventory build and seasonal receivables lag. Liquidity remains comfortable; no drawdown on the facility anticipated. Hold discretionary spend flat until October. Capex requests above 50K route through the review committee. Further context is in the restricted note below.

board note of yahog-haduf: Only 5 of the 120 pilot accounts renewed Quenwyn, so a churn review is set for October 1.

# Franchise Agreement — Hartwell Kitchens (Managers Only)

The renewed franchise agreement with Hartwell Kitchens takes effect next quarter. Branch managers should note updated royalty terms, revised territory boundaries around Dunmere, and the new co-branding rules for storefront signage. Training materials follow next week. One further point is to be shared with managers only below.

board note of hawef-yajog: The finance team signed off on a budget of $379.0 million for Project Eliox.